中国站

java8接口方法都必须实现吗

Java是一款计算机编程语言,它是一种可以编写跨平台应用软件、完全面向对象的程序设计语言。它不仅吸收了C++语言的各种优点,还摒弃了C++里难以理解的多继承、指针等概念,因此Java语言具有功能强大和简单易用两个特征。

java8接口方法都必须实现吗的精选文章

java8中怎么实现接口默认方法和静态方法
java8中允许在接口中有普通方法。方法要用default修饰比如default String getpassword ...
查看全文 >>
Java8接口的默认方法是什么
前言Java8是Oracle于2014年3月发布的一个重要版本,其API在现存的接口上引入了非常多的新方法。例如,Java8的List接口新增了sor...
查看全文 >>
java8中什么是接口默认方法
前言JAVA8 已经发布很久,而且毫无疑问,java8 是自 java5(2004年发布)之后的最重要的版本。其中包括语言、编译器、库、工具和 JVM...
查看全文 >>
java8中Suppliers接口怎么用
SuppliersSuppliers接口生成一个给定类型结果。和Functions不同,其没有接收参数。Supplier<Person>&...
查看全文 >>
Java8中Function接口怎么使用
Java 8 中 Function 接口的介绍Java 8 中提供了一个函数式接口 Function,这个接口表示对一个参数做一些操作然后返...
查看全文 >>
java8中Functions接口怎么用
FunctionsFunctions接口接收一个参数并产生一个结果。其缺省方法通常被用来链接多个功能一起使用 (compose, andThen)。F...
查看全文 >>

java8接口方法都必须实现吗的相关文章

java8中怎么实现方法引用
方法引用:lambda表达式中重写的方法用已有方法代替。举个栗子 有一个函数接口实现Java8new3Demo java8new3Demo=...
查看全文  >>
Java8中如何实现函数式接口
Lambda表达式小试牛刀Lambada表达式可以理解为:可传递的匿名函数的一种简洁表达方式。Lambda表达式没有名称,同普通方法一样有参数列表、函...
查看全文  >>
Java8 Supplier接口和Consumer接口的用法
Supplier接口package java.util.function; /** * Represents a supplier of res...
查看全文  >>
java8中Comparators接口怎么用
ComparatorsComparators是从java旧版本升级并增加了一些缺省方法。Comparator<Person> c...
查看全文  >>
Java8中Map接口的使用方法
我们提一个需求:给定一个 List<String>,统计每个元素出现的所有位置。比如,给定 list: ["a", &...
查看全文  >>
怎么使用Java8中接口的新特性
Java8中,可以为接口添加静态方法和默认方法。静态方法:使用static关键字修饰。可以通过接口直接调用静态方法,并执行其方法体默认方法:使用def...
查看全文  >>
Java8如何实现判空
引言在开发过程中很多时候会遇到判空校验,如果不做判空校验则会产生NullPointerException异常。如下代码直接使用可能会有问题。user....
查看全文  >>
Java8默认方法会破坏用户的代码吗
起初看来,默认方法给Java虚拟机的指令集带来了很多新的特性。最终,开发库的人能够在不带来客户端代码的兼容性问题的情况下,升级API。使用 默认方法,...
查看全文  >>
Kotlin接口与Java8新特性接口的示例分析
接口增强在 Java8 的中接口特性中增加以下俩种特性:在接口中可以使用 default 关键字修饰默认方法或扩展方法,抽象方法因为其特性的原因无法使...
查看全文  >>
Java8的lamdba表达式怎么实现对抽象接口
 总结:lamdba表达式 精髓就是对抽象接口方法的一个实现import org.junit.jupiter.api.Test;i...
查看全文  >>
Java8中怎么利用Stream实现函数式接口
函数式接口什么是函数式接口?简单来说就是只有一个抽象函数的接口。为了使得函数式接口的定义更加规范,java8 提供了@FunctionalInterf...
查看全文  >>
java8中的方法如何引用
1、构造方法引用Test test = Test.create(Test::new);2、静态方法引用test.oper...
查看全文  >>
Java8中的时间接口LocalDateTime如何使用
一、新时间日期API常用、重要对象介绍ZoneId: 时区ID,用来确定Instant和LocalDateTime互相转换的规则Instant: 用来...
查看全文  >>
Java8为什么会有默认方法
前言在Java 8之前,默认情况下,接口中的所有方法都是公共的和抽象的。但是这一限制在Java 8中被打破了,Java 8允许开发人员在接口中添加新方...
查看全文  >>